Biography:
Born January-March 1873 in Wolstanton, Staffordshire. He was the son of George Theaker (1835-1902, born in Sheffield, Yorkshire), headmaster (principal) of the School of Art in Burslem from 1869-94 and designer for pottery. His younger brother, Charles Edmund (1875-1903) was an apprentice designer modeller and then a teacher at the Wedgwood Institute in Burslem around 1900.
Harry George was an apprentice pottery decorator and then a teacher. He settled in London c.1900-05 and was in charge of design at the Polytechnic in Regent Street from about 1906 onwards, where he also taught courses in 'modelling from design'. Theaker remained at the Polytechnic and is listed in prospectuses as headmaster (principal) between 1931-2 and 1937-38.
Theaker was also a successful illustrator, particularly of children's books. His first known published works date from about 1911, and most of his illustrations date from the 1920s and 1930s. Claude Hayes was a Dublin born painter who to avoid his father's wish to make a businessman of him ran away to sea and served on the Golden Fleece, one of the transports used in the Abyssinian expedition of 1867-68, and also spent a year in the United States. Returning to London, he studied art at Heatherley's and the Royal Academy Schools, and then in Antwerp, under Charles Verlat. He worked in Hampshire with James Aumonier and also in Surrey with William Charles Estall, whose sister he married.
Hayes exhibited widely in London and provincial centres, and was elected a member of the Royal Institute of Painters in Water Colours in 1886, the Royal Institute of Oil Painters in 1883, and the Royal Scottish Society of Painters in Watercolour, 1902. He also showed at the RA, RBSA, Brook Street Art Gallery, Dudley Gallery, FAS, GI, Grosvenor Gallery, Walker Art Gallery, Liverpool, MAFA, RBA, RHA, Ridley Art Club, RSW and Walker's Gallery, London. In 1912, Claude Hayes represented England at the Venice Biennale. His work is in various public collections in England and Ireland including the Ulster Museum, Museums Sheffield, Torre Abbey Museum and the Leeds City Art Gallery. His father was the artist Edwin Hayes.
